NVIDIA/Mellanox MCP7Y40-N002 Compatible 800G OSFP to 4 x 200G QSFP112 InfiniBand NDR DAC Breakout Cable (2-meter, Passive, OSFP to 4x QSFP112, 28AWG)
The NVIDIA/Mellanox InfiniBand MCP7Y40-N002 is an 2x 400Gb/s twin-port OSFP to four 200Gb/s twin-port QSFP112 Direct Attached Copper cable. The 8-channel twin-port OSFP end uses a finned top form-factor for use in Quantum-2 and Spectrum-4 switch cages. The four 200G ends support 2-channels of 100G-PAM4 (200G) and use a flat top QSFP112 for use in ConnectX-7 adapters and BlueField-3 DPUs using ridiing heat sinks on the connector cage. This cable is compliant with OSFP MSA, QSFP112 MSA (Multi-Source Agreement) and IEEE 802.3ck standards.
DACs offer the lowest latency, so are widely used in data centers to connect servers and GPU compute systems to the top-of-rack (TOR) switches and link spine-to-super-spine switches inside racks over short cable lengths. DACs are also used to create InfiniBand storage fabrics with hard-disk-drive (HDD) and flash memory subsystems.
Featuring a simple design and minimal components, DAC cables offer the lowest-cost, lowest-latency, and near-zero-power connections for high-speed links. They enhance port bandwidth, density, configurability, and reduce power requirements in supercomputers and hyperscale systems.
